#3cca38 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#3cca38 is composed of 23.5% red, 79.2% green and 22%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 70.3% cyan, 0% magenta, 72.3% yellow and 20.8% black. It has a hue angle of 118.4 degrees, a saturation of 57.9% and a lightness of 50.6%. #3cca38 color hex could be obtained by blending #78ff70 with #009500. Closest websafe color is: #33cc33.

#3cca38 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#3cca38 has RGB values of R:60, G:202, B:56 and CMYK values of C:0.7, M:0, Y:0.72, K:0.21. Its decimal value is 3983928.

Shades and Tints of #3cca38
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#010201 is the darkest color, while #f2fcf2 is the lightest one.

Tones of #3cca38
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#7c867c is the less saturated color, while #0efa08 is the most saturated one.
